Teak Garden Table: A Blend of Elegance and Durability

Teak, a tropical hardwood, has long been revered for its resilience and elegance. But what makes it the go-to choice for garden furniture?

Natural Oils: Teak is rich in natural oils that repel water, preventing it from warping or rotting. This makes it perfect for outdoor settings where furniture is exposed to the elements.

Durability: With teak, you’re investing in longevity. It’s resistant to termites, fungus, and other wood-boring insects, ensuring your table stands the test of time.

Aesthetic Appeal: Its golden-brown hue, which gradually turns to a silver-grey patina, adds a touch of sophistication to any space.

Caring for Your Teak Garden Table

To ensure your teak table remains the centerpiece of your garden for years to come, a little TLC goes a long way.

Cleaning: Use a mild soap solution and a soft brush to clean your table. Avoid using harsh chemicals.

Oiling: While not necessary, oiling can help retain the wood’s golden hue.

Covering: During harsh weather conditions, consider using a cover to protect your table.
